Job Description:
The Material Planner is responsible for supporting production and manufacturing operations by managing material flow, monitoring inventory, executing MRP-based production schedules, and ensuring materials are available to meet production demands. This role works closely with production, supply chain, warehouse, engineering, and operations teams in a fast-paced manufacturing environment. Key Responsibilities Execute and manage MRP-based production schedules. Monitor material availability and ensure timely delivery to production areas. Support shop floor execution and coordinate with production supervisors and material control teams. Perform inventory audits and identify risks related to shortages, obsolescence, or misplaced materials. Collaborate with engineering, supplier quality, warehouse, and operations teams to support production schedules. Track work order progress, material consumption, and inventory transactions. Process shipping documents, material requests, release requests, and move orders. Review demand management, stock-out performance, and replenishment activities. Maintain accurate MRP system inputs to avoid production line shortages. Facilitate cycle counts and inventory reconciliation activities. Support process improvement initiatives and problem-solving activities. Modify and adjust PFEP (Plan for Every Part) to support production requirements. Support vendor-managed inventory activities. Required Skills Strong communication and stakeholder management skills. Experience using MRP systems such as Oracle or SAP. Advanced Microsoft Office skills (Excel, Word, Outlook). Knowledge of inventory control, production planning, and material flow. Ability to monitor work orders, cycle times, reorder activities, and scrap reports. Strong organizational skills and attention to detail. Ability to work independently in a dynamic manufacturing environment. Strong process improvement and problem-solving skills. Preferred Skills Experience in defense, aerospace, or manufacturing industries. Customer-focused mindset. Ability to work in cross-functional team environments. Experience Required 1+ years of experience in Operations, Supply Chain, Production Planning, or Materials Management. Education Required Associate degree in business, supply chain, technical field, or equivalent experience preferred. Bachelor's degree preferred.
